University of Idaho students Madison Mogen, Kaylee Goncalves, Ethan Chapin and Xana Kernodle were fatally stabbed in their off-campus home in November of 2022. Bryan Kohberger was charged with four counts of first-degree murder and one count of felony burglary in the killings. INSTAGRAM/KAYLEEGONCALVES
